Located on the coast of the Adriatic Sea, Croatia’s land spans up to 56,594 km², while its population is estimated at 4.076 million.
Known for having a beautiful Mediterranean coastline with over 1000 islands, Croatia is a popular tourist destination and attracts millions of tourists every summer.
Public holidays in Croatia consist of religious and national holidays observed by Croatians across the country.
| Dates | Holidays |
|---|---|
| Jan 1 | New Year’s Day |
| Jan 6 | Three Kings’ Day |
| Apr 6 | Easter Monday |
| May 1 | Labor Day |
| May 30 | Statehood Day |
| Jun 4 | Corpus Christi |
| Jun 22 | Anti-Fascist Struggle Day |
| Aug 5 | Victory & Homeland Thanksgiving Day |
| Aug 15 | Assumption of Mary |
| Nov 1 | All Saints’ Day |
| Nov 18 | Remembrance Day |
| Dec 25 | Christmas Day |
| Dec 26 | St. Stephen’s Day |
New Year’s Day
New Year’s Day is a public holiday in Croatia that commemorates the first day of the new year according to the Gregorian Calendar.
Three King’s Day
Also known as Epiphany, this day commemorates the introduction of Jesus to the three wise men.
Easter Monday
Easter Monday is celebrated a day after Easter Sunday, commemorating the resurrection of Jesus.
Labor Day
Labor Day in Croatia commemorates the efforts and achievements of the labor movement and is also marked as a public holiday in over 80 countries.
Statehood Day
Croatia’s Statehood Day marks the day in 1990 in which the first post-Communist multi-party Parliament was constituted.
Anti-Fascist Struggle Day
The Anti-Fascist Struggle Day marks the start of the uprising of anti-fascist Partisans against occupying forces on this day in 1941.
Victory and Homeland Thanksgiving Day
This state holiday in Croatia commemorates the liberation of the city of Knin in 1995.
Assumption of Mary
The Feast of the Assumption of Mary commemorates Mary’s assumption into heaven.
All Saints’ Day
Celebrated on November 1st every year, All Saints’ Day honors the Blessed Virgin Mary and all martyrs.
Remembrance Day
Remembrance Day is a state holiday in Croatia that honors all the victims of the Homeland War and for the victims of Vukovar and Skabrnja.
Christmas Day
Christmas Day is a Christian holiday that celebrates the birth of Jesus, in accordance with the Gregorian Calendar.
St. Stephen’s Day
The Feast of St. Stephen is observed as the second day of Christmas in many countries. It is also known as Boxing Day in Commonwealth countries.
